Three B&W Polaroid photograph of the view north on Church Street from the intersection of Broad and Church Streets*:
a: Features the sign for Byars Drugs (43-47 Broad Street), 46 Broad across the street, the edge of 50 Broad Street, and Church Street buildings from 111 Church. St. Philip's Church in background. Car in foreground.
b: Features a similar view as above but taken closer to the southwest corner of Broad and Church. The painting of the "Hat Man" on the Church Street side of 47 Broad Street can be seen at the right.
c: Features a similar view as above but taken from the northeast corner of Church and Broad. 46 Broad Street at right. Three women stand at the corner. Cropped to 2" x 1.75".
Photos dated December, 1961.
